摘要
A range of bosonic models can be expressed as (sometimes generalized) sigma-models, with equations of motion coming from a selfduality constraint. We show that in D = 2, this is easily extended to supersymmetric cases, in a superspace approach. In particular, we find that the configurations of fields of a superconformal / coset models which satisfy some selfduality constraint are automatically solutions to the equations of motion of the model. Finally, we show that symmetric space a-models can be seen as infinite-dimensional ($) over tilde/($) over tilde models constrained by a selfduality equation, with ($) over tilde the loop extension of G and ($) over tilde a maximal subgroup. It ensures that these models have a hidden global ($) over tilde symmetry together with a local ($) over tilde gauge symmetry.
